What's the difference between 'clean' and 'black' water in an insurance claim?

Water categories define contamination level and dictate protocol. Category 1 is 'clean' water from a supply line. Your incident is Category 2 'grey water,' which contains significant chemical or biological contaminants (e.g., dishwasher overflow). Category 3 'black water' is grossly contaminated (sewage, floodwater). Proper categorization is critical for coverage. What should I do first when I discover a major leak?

Your first action is to stop the water source. Locate and shut off the main water valve to the property. This immediate 'loss of use' mitigation is the most critical step to limit damage and is a key factor in insurance claims. For properties near the Crawford County Courthouse, know your valve location beforehand. Then, contact your utility provider for emergency service if needed. Do not attempt electrical shut-off if standing water is present; await professional mitigation.

Why is my floor 'dry to the touch' but the restoration company says it's still wet?

Surface dryness is not a valid drying metric. The IICRC S500 standard requires achieving a specific psychrometric equilibrium measured as a vapor pressure differential. In Downtown Robinson's climate, our target is ≤40 Grains Per Pound (GPP) of moisture in the air at the material boundary. A surface can feel dry while significant hygroscopic moisture remains within the substrate, driving continued damage. We use thermo-hygrometers and deep-probe meters to verify the GPP standard, not touch.

Does Robinson's 'Zone X' flood rating mean I don't need aggressive drying?

No. FEMA's 2026 Risk MAP updates designate Zone X as a moderate-to-low-risk flood zone, not a no-risk zone. It indicates a lower probability of riverine flooding but does not account for plumbing failures or stormwater intrusion. For basements and crawlspaces in Downtown Robinson, the drying protocol is governed by the water category and material wetness, not the flood zone. A Category 2 loss in a Zone X area still requires the same S500 structural drying standards to prevent microbial growth and material degradation.
